The diagnostic process uses advanced scan tools to retrieve stored and pending trouble codes from your vehicle's onboard computer. These codes are cross-referenced with manufacturer specifications and real-time sensor data to pinpoint the source of the problem. Common issues include faulty oxygen sensors, mass airflow sensors, ignition coils, and evaporative emission system leaks. Each finding is explained in plain language so you understand what's failing and why.

Common Reasons for Dashboard Warning Lights

Check engine lights and other dashboard warnings activate when your vehicle's computer detects a problem that affects emissions, performance, or safety systems. Ignoring these warnings can lead to reduced fuel economy, engine damage, or failed emissions inspections. Identifying the cause early prevents costly secondary damage.

  • Oxygen sensor failures that reduce fuel efficiency and increase emissions
  • Loose or damaged gas caps triggering evaporative system codes
  • Ignition system misfires causing rough idle and hesitation
  • Mass airflow sensor contamination from dusty or humid conditions common in Westbury
  • Catalytic converter issues resulting from prolonged driving with unresolved engine problems

Professional diagnostics distinguish between minor maintenance needs and serious failures, giving you clarity before any repair work begins.
